About Ruiyi Chen

Ruiyi Chen is a scholar working on Aquatic Science, Immunology, Physiology, Genetics and Molecular Biology, having authored 52 papers that have together received 699 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Aquaculture Nutrition and Growth (21 papers), Aquaculture disease management and microbiota (18 papers), Reproductive biology and impacts on aquatic species (17 papers), Genetic and Clinical Aspects of Sex Determination and Chromosomal Abnormalities (8 papers), Genetic diversity and population structure (7 papers), Laser-Matter Interactions and Applications (4 papers), Physiological and biochemical adaptations (4 papers) and Identification and Quantification in Food (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Aquatic Science (312 citations), Physiology (172 citations), Immunology (243 citations), Molecular Medicine (42 citations) and Genetics (166 citations). Ruiyi Chen has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Dongdong Xu, Bao Lou, Ligai Wang, Peng Tan, Wei Zhan, Amy L. Schaefer, E. Peter Greenberg, Marie‐Christine Groleau, Éric Déziel and Wenliang Zhu. Their work appears in journals such as Aquaculture, Aquaculture Reports, Aquaculture Nutrition, Frontiers in Microbiology and Frontiers in Marine Science.
